999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

基于FPGA的圖像翻轉(zhuǎn)技術(shù)

2018-03-30 02:26:56吳瓊
電子技術(shù)與軟件工程 2017年16期

吳瓊

摘要

近年來,隨著大規(guī)模集成電路的發(fā)展,可編程邏輯陣列FPGA在當(dāng)前嵌入式系統(tǒng)中得到廣泛應(yīng)用,同時(shí),可編程邏輯陣列對數(shù)據(jù)并行處理,在片上操作系統(tǒng)和圖像處理方面有很大優(yōu)勢,鑒于此,本文論述基于FPGA的圖像翻轉(zhuǎn)技術(shù)。本論文論述了在液晶顯示器設(shè)計(jì)研發(fā)過程中用FPGA結(jié)合SRAM實(shí)現(xiàn)圖像翻轉(zhuǎn)的功能,考慮到實(shí)現(xiàn)成本及圖像分辨率的多樣性,我們使用RAM組對圖像翻轉(zhuǎn)進(jìn)行設(shè)計(jì)實(shí)現(xiàn),實(shí)現(xiàn)過程中考慮RAM的選取、硬件原理設(shè)計(jì)及FPGA對多RAM的控制等,圖像翻轉(zhuǎn)后畫面顯示清晰無干擾,且該技術(shù)可用于任意分辨率圖像的翻轉(zhuǎn)。

【關(guān)鍵詞】FPGA 圖像翻轉(zhuǎn) SRAM

多功能液晶顯示器設(shè)計(jì)研發(fā)過程中對液晶顯示模塊的選擇會(huì)受限于貨架模塊己有的結(jié)構(gòu)設(shè)計(jì),除此之外,正常情況下,液晶顯示模塊的起始點(diǎn)(0,0)位于模塊左上角,在選擇液晶顯示模塊時(shí)難免會(huì)遇到光學(xué)指標(biāo)符合要求但結(jié)構(gòu)安裝翻轉(zhuǎn)180°的情況,亦或是液晶顯示模塊的起始點(diǎn)(0,0)位于模塊右下角的情況,如此,我們在圖像顯示處理過程中需對其翻轉(zhuǎn)180°,通過FPGA操作SRAM對像素的存取,使其在畫面顯示時(shí)正立不變形,符合人眼正常視角觀察習(xí)慣。而視頻翻轉(zhuǎn)由FPGA結(jié)合SRAM實(shí)現(xiàn)。

1 RAM選取

一般RAM的選取需考慮兩方面的因素——存儲(chǔ)容量和操作響應(yīng)速度。

由于成本因素和國外禁運(yùn)等因素,目前市場上使用較多的SRAM為Cypress公司產(chǎn)品,己CY7C1061為例,該SRAM為1M(地址空間)×l6位的靜態(tài)RAM,也就是說每片RAM可存放1024×1024個(gè)16位數(shù)據(jù)。

圖像翻轉(zhuǎn)的前提是需將一幀完整的圖像存放于存儲(chǔ)器中并通過算法將像素逆序取出并顯示,因此先考慮像素完整存放的問題。

現(xiàn)常用的較為簡單的圖像分辨率為1024×768@60Hz,若顏色位數(shù)R:G:B=6:6:6時(shí),我們可權(quán)衡舍掉紅色和藍(lán)色最低位變?yōu)镽:G:B=5:6:5,這樣一個(gè)像素的顏色可由16位數(shù)據(jù)表示,存放于SRAM的一個(gè)地址中。一幀畫面中有效的1024×768個(gè)像素?cái)?shù)據(jù)可存放于1024×768個(gè)地址當(dāng)中,其中行地址由十位地址位組成,分別指示0?1023行,我們需要用到的僅0?767行,列地址也由十位地址位組成,分別指示0?1023列。因此,該RAM一片可實(shí)現(xiàn)1024×768像素R:G:B=5:6:5圖像存儲(chǔ)需求。

若每色灰度級要求為256級,即R:G:B=8:8:8時(shí),每個(gè)像素的24位數(shù)據(jù)需存放于兩片RAM的同一地址中。這樣需要在原有基礎(chǔ)上對RAM進(jìn)行擴(kuò)展,變?yōu)?M×32位容量,將24位數(shù)據(jù)完整存放,保證圖像不失真。

而在操作速度方面,要將每一個(gè)像素?cái)?shù)據(jù)進(jìn)行存取,RAM的響應(yīng)速度不得低于圖像像素時(shí)鐘頻率,即點(diǎn)頻。根據(jù)VISA標(biāo)準(zhǔn),對于1024×768@60Hz的圖像顯示而言,像素點(diǎn)頻約為65MHz,因此FPGA對像素?cái)?shù)據(jù)的存取速度以及RAM的響應(yīng)速度均需大于65MHz。一般情況下,目前常用的FPGA的操作速度均在400MHz以上,完全可以滿足要求,而SRAM的響應(yīng)速度需小于1/(65×106),約15ns。

2 硬件設(shè)計(jì)

以1600×1200@60Hz,R:G:B=5:6:5圖像為例,以雙像素模式進(jìn)行顯示,奇偶場有效像素分別為800×1200,在視頻翻轉(zhuǎn)硬件設(shè)計(jì)時(shí),存放一場奇像素或偶像素需要兩片RAM,800×1024像素的16位顏色用一片,超出1024行像素的16位顏色需另外一片RAM予以存放,這樣便于FPGA的操作。為保證圖像刷新率不變,圖像顯示流暢,F(xiàn)PGA對SRAM采用“乒乓”操作,即場同步信號(VS)分頻,將圖像按幀輪流存放于兩組RAM中,向一組寫入時(shí)從另一組讀取顯示,原理圖如圖1,這樣顯示的圖像與源相比僅推遲一幀的速度,即16ms。

為避免FPGA對RAM的操作沖突,F(xiàn)PGA對各組RAM的地址線、數(shù)據(jù)線以及控制線不進(jìn)行復(fù)用,數(shù)據(jù)線為圖像顏色數(shù)據(jù),地址線為RAM的A0?A19共20位地址,控制線包括該RAM的使能信號/CE1、CE2,讀寫控制信號/OE、/WE,以及高八位數(shù)據(jù)和低八位數(shù)據(jù)的使能控制線/BHE、/BLE。由于RAM—直被FPGA進(jìn)行讀寫操作,其中數(shù)據(jù)的使能控制線可在原理設(shè)計(jì)時(shí)直接接低,其余控制線可接至FPGA的IO引腳。

3 FPGA的程序?qū)崿F(xiàn)

首先對場信號(VS)計(jì)數(shù)分頻,當(dāng)分頻信號為高時(shí),對一組RAM進(jìn)行數(shù)據(jù)存放從另一組RAM組進(jìn)行數(shù)據(jù)讀取,存放數(shù)據(jù)的地址由行頻計(jì)數(shù)和點(diǎn)頻時(shí)鐘計(jì)數(shù)組成,在圖像使能(DE)有效時(shí)開始計(jì)數(shù),行頻計(jì)數(shù)和點(diǎn)頻計(jì)數(shù)器分別定義為11位邏輯矢量和10位邏輯矢量,滿足每行800個(gè)像素和1200行的數(shù)據(jù)要求,當(dāng)行計(jì)數(shù)超過1024時(shí),地址計(jì)數(shù)自動(dòng)溢出,此時(shí)可開啟下一片RAM的片選,將超出1024地址的部分存入同組第二片RAM當(dāng)中。由此可將一幀的圖像完整的存儲(chǔ)在RAM組當(dāng)中。因此行計(jì)數(shù)的最高位可控制一組RAM組中兩片RAM的使能信號/CE1、CE2。

從另一組RAM中取出數(shù)據(jù)顯示時(shí),地址尋址與存儲(chǔ)時(shí)相反,用每行像素總數(shù)800減去當(dāng)前點(diǎn)頻計(jì)數(shù)為需要操作的列地址,用總行數(shù)1200減去當(dāng)前行頻計(jì)數(shù)為需要操作的行地址,由這兩個(gè)地址組合而成的20位地址邏輯矢量為當(dāng)前要操作的RAM地址。用上述方式可將圖像信號翻轉(zhuǎn)180°,滿足使用要求。

參考文獻(xiàn)

[1]李洪革.FPGA/ASIC高性能數(shù)字系統(tǒng)設(shè)計(jì)[M].北京:電子工業(yè)出版社,2011:1.

主站蜘蛛池模板: 国产aaaaa一级毛片| 日本手机在线视频| 91国内视频在线观看| aa级毛片毛片免费观看久| 国产毛片基地| 69综合网| 亚洲精品中文字幕午夜| 国产黄色免费看| 亚洲成人免费在线| 日韩久草视频| 欧美精品亚洲二区| 国产在线八区| 亚洲侵犯无码网址在线观看| 欧美在线伊人| 国产第四页| 国产欧美日韩va| 久久久久亚洲精品成人网 | 亚洲第一福利视频导航| 欧美日韩另类国产| 国产主播一区二区三区| 精品自拍视频在线观看| 午夜老司机永久免费看片| 亚洲国产成人精品一二区| 国产靠逼视频| 亚洲欧美日韩天堂| 波多野结衣一区二区三区四区| 性色一区| 国产精品成人不卡在线观看| 亚洲最大福利网站| 99久久亚洲精品影院| 色综合热无码热国产| 91黄色在线观看| a级毛片免费网站| 日韩久草视频| 视频一本大道香蕉久在线播放| 91无码人妻精品一区| 伊人久久综在合线亚洲2019| 99热这里只有精品久久免费| 97在线观看视频免费| 久久久受www免费人成| 色婷婷成人| 亚洲av无码成人专区| 国产精品中文免费福利| 女人18毛片一级毛片在线| 99热免费在线| 四虎影视8848永久精品| 又粗又硬又大又爽免费视频播放| 99精品一区二区免费视频| 最新日本中文字幕| 色综合综合网| 午夜福利视频一区| 青青操视频免费观看| 亚洲91精品视频| 国产精品毛片一区视频播| 国产精品欧美日本韩免费一区二区三区不卡 | 91青草视频| 亚洲天堂777| 中国国语毛片免费观看视频| 日韩在线成年视频人网站观看| 国产精品冒白浆免费视频| 久久精品一卡日本电影| 在线国产综合一区二区三区| 亚洲视频黄| 免费人欧美成又黄又爽的视频| 国内精品一区二区在线观看| 精品中文字幕一区在线| 久久五月视频| 一级毛片免费观看不卡视频| 91无码国产视频| 亚洲日韩精品综合在线一区二区 | 欧美不卡视频在线观看| 国产免费一级精品视频| 性视频一区| 免费无码一区二区| 久久国产黑丝袜视频| 伊人网址在线| 99精品高清在线播放| 激情综合婷婷丁香五月尤物 | 女人18毛片久久| 婷婷午夜影院| 久久国产精品国产自线拍| 女人爽到高潮免费视频大全|